What is an intestinal infection?

Intestinal infection, symptoms and treatment of adults who can determine an expert, well-studied theoretical medicine. This kind of diseases relates to OHI (acute infectious disease).

insta story viewer

Diseases of this group are the fecal-oral penetration mechanism in the organism. A separate category of pathogens that cause intestinal infections, penetrate into the body by airborne droplets (enteroviruses, rotaviruses).

The human body is equipped with a reliable level of protection. When provocateur overcomes these barriers, developing an acute condition.

In the body of the barrier are 4:

  • saliva. It does not allow pathogens replicate in the level of oral, esophageal and food, which has reached the stomach.
  • substances produced in the stomach (hydrochloric acid and pepsin). Gastric juice is harmful to microbes.
  • Secretory immunoglobulin duodenum. They bind antigens coming from outside and toxins.
  • The microflora of the large intestine.

viral infections

Intestinal infection (symptoms and treatment in adults vary and are directly dependent on the pathogen) of viral origin is triggered by the following microorganisms:

  • rotavirus. They are divided into groups A, B, C, D, E. People affects only the first group of virus. Rotavirus breed in the upper small intestine.
  • Reovirus. These pathogens are structurally similar to rotaviruses. The virus affects humans and animals.
  • Adenoviruses. Transmitted infection through household items, or by airborne droplets. It tolerates low temperatures.
  • Enteroviruses. The most dangerous - Coxsackie virus (group A). It is the most stable version of a virus. Can survive in the most adverse conditions. Infection is transmitted by the fecal-oral route, at least - airborne.
    Intestinal infection: types, symptoms and treatment of symptoms in adults with folk remedies, antibiotics. What You Can Eat
    Enterovirus intestinal infection is considered to be very dangerous for health. Molniensno symptoms develop in adults and children. Treatment is carried out on an outpatient basis in hospitals!

Distinctive features of viral diarrhea:

  • leave behind a temporary immunity, so episodes of viral intestinal infections can be repeated an indefinite number of times;
  • 3 have propagation path: contact-home, water and food;
  • often infected children;
  • transmitted infection from a sick person or by its carrier;
  • Viruses resistant to adverse conditions;
  • growing frustration in the range from 15 hours to 9 days.

Symptoms of viral diarrhea are similar:

  • in some cases, frequent vomiting (last day) and loose stool (happens to 15 times a day, lasts up to 3 days);
  • raising the temperature to a level not higher than 38 degrees (up to 3 days);
  • pain or blurred light abdominal discomfort;
  • weakness;
  • lack of appetite;
  • may faint;
  • reddening of the upper airway;
  • cough.

bacterial infections

Cause of bacterial infections is the nature of the vital activity of bacteria and toxins produced by them.

Such infections include:

  • cholera;
  • typhoid fever;
  • Staphylococcal food toxemia;
  • infections provoked by the bacterium Bacillus Cereus;
  • infections, which cause - strains of Escherichia coli, Vibrio parahaemolyticus, Clostridium perfringes;
  • botulism;
  • yersiniosis;
  • salmonellosis;
  • campylobacteriosis;
  • dysentery;
  • pseudomembranous colitis.

Infections of this group are developing:

  • after ingestion of food, which has bacterial toxins;
  • in case of separation of toxins by bacteria living in the body;
  • because the populations of pathogenic microorganisms of the intestinal mucosa.

symptoms:

  • diarrhea watery nature;
  • a slight increase in temperature;
  • abdominal pain;
  • vomiting.

Intestinal infection in pregnant women

Infection of any kind, trapped in the body of a pregnant woman, is dangerous to the fetus.

Features of a current of intestinal disorders in women in the position of:

  • because of intestinal infection produced toxins stream which is able to provoke a miscarriage;
  • decrease in blood volume at higher levels of oxytocin, which leads to uterine contractions;
  • dehydration is dangerous because blood thickening inhibits the transportation of oxygen and nutrients in the body. Therefore, fetal hypoxia, which disturbs the process of its development.Intestinal infection: types, symptoms and treatment of symptoms in adults with folk remedies, antibiotics. What You Can Eat

In connection with the above risk, the treatment of women has its own peculiarities:

  • banned the use of antibiotics;
  • treatment is carried out with the assistance of rehydration and absorbents;
  • you can not go hungry;
  • when the first symptoms of intestinal infection should seek medical help.
